Post subject:  XP hangs/freezes randomly

No mouse movement, no keyboard, no Task Manager. The screen just freezes up with no BSOD. When I try to reset, it wouldn't boot up properly 'til I shut off my main power supply and then switch it on again.

I haven't installed any new software recently (and I don't have Norton Antivirus), so I figured it must be a hardware problem. I checked the MOBO to see if it has any burns and/or scratches. Nothing. RAM and HDDs are fine as well, so I just cleaned off the dust with a soft brush.

Now I'm running a stress test to see how long 'til it hangs up again.

Specs:
Microsoft Windows XP Professional version 2002 Service Pack 3
Intel Pentium 4 CPU 2.00GHz
NVIDIA GeForce FX 5200
1GB DDR RAM

You know what they say; don't judge a book by its cover.
It definitely sounds like some piece of hardware is near the end of its lifetime. If you want to test that theory you could reformat and set Windows up again. If the freezes still happen, then we know for sure whether it is software or hardware related.

And if it turns out it is hardware related, finding out which part is dying can be done by replacing each part one by one and see how it changes the system's overall stability. Another method is to stress test the hardware, such as using memtest for testing memory, manufacturer's software for scanning hard drive for errors, etc.
